Premier League, Saturday 14th October 2006

Civil Service Strollers 0 Whitehill Welfare 4

Welfare didn't break the deadlock in this game until just on half-time. A run and cross from McDonagh was turned home by Hogarth of the home side with Walker's pressure forcing the mistake.

The Strollers had a chance to equalise on the hour mark but Devlin missed and and Welfare responded with greater urgency. A fine move ended with Christie supplying a perfect cut-back for Wilkes to slam the ball home from close-in and then moments later it was Wilkes again who beat Bejaoui to the ball to make it 3-0.

Welfare set the seal on a fine second half attacking display when Walker's dangerous cross was knocked in by Strollers' Livingstone to complete the scoring.

Whitehill: McGurk, Cornett, Lee, Johnston, woodburn, McDonagh, Christie, Wilkes, W.McIntosh, Doig, Walker. Subs: Hart, Fisher, Swain, McEwan, Carlin.
